WebWhite Tower. There are several towers within the Tower of London, the oldest and most conspicuous being the White Tower, so named during the 13th-century when Henry III had it whitewashed. This is the central keep built by William the Conqueror and completed by his sons William Rufus and Henry I. The walls of the White Tower are 15 feet thick ... WebThe Tower dates back to AD 200 – that’s Roman times, when the original structure was built at the corner of a wall around Londinium. The line of this wall is still visible within the Tower site on the east of the White Tower and parts of the wall are visible by the Ravens shop.
